Singapore Wealth Management: 6 Essential Considerations
Singapore has established itself as a leading global financial hub, attracting individuals and families seeking sophisticated and secure wealth management solutions. Its reputation is built on political stability, a robust regulatory framework, and a commitment to innovation in financial services. Understanding the core aspects of wealth management in Singapore can help individuals navigate this dynamic landscape and make informed decisions regarding their financial future.
1. Singapore's Appeal as a Premier Wealth Management Hub
Singapore's status as a top choice for wealth management stems from several key factors. The nation offers a stable political and economic environment, which provides a strong foundation for long-term financial planning. Its well-regarded legal system and transparent regulatory practices, primarily overseen by the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S), instill confidence among international and local investors. Furthermore, Singapore's strategic location provides excellent connectivity to global markets, offering diverse investment opportunities and a talent pool of experienced financial professionals.
2. Comprehensive Wealth Management Services
Wealth management in Singapore typically encompasses a broad spectrum of services designed to meet varied financial objectives. These services often include financial planning, which involves setting financial goals and creating strategies to achieve them; investment management, focusing on asset allocation and portfolio optimization; and estate planning, which ensures the orderly transfer of assets across generations. Other services may include trust establishment, philanthropy advisory, and comprehensive risk management, all tailored to individual client needs.

3. Robust Regulatory Framework and Investor Protection
The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S) plays a crucial role in maintaining the integrity and stability of Singapore's financial sector. Its comprehensive regulatory framework is designed to protect investors and uphold market conduct standards. This includes stringent licensing requirements for financial institutions and professionals, robust anti-money laundering measures, and clear guidelines for transparency and disclosure. Such strong oversight fosters a high level of trust and confidence, making Singapore a secure environment for wealth management.
4. Diverse Investment Opportunities and Global Access
Singapore's financial ecosystem provides access to a wide array of investment opportunities, both domestically and internationally. Wealth managers can help clients explore various asset classes, including equities, fixed income, real estate, private equity, and alternative investments. Through Singapore, investors gain exposure to major global markets in Asia, Europe, and the Americas, allowing for diversified portfolios that can mitigate risks and potentially enhance returns over time. 5. Strategic Succession and Legacy Planning
Effective wealth management extends beyond immediate financial growth to encompass long-term succession and legacy planning. Singapore offers a sophisticated legal and advisory environment for estate planning, including the establishment of trusts and family offices. These tools can facilitate the smooth transfer of wealth across generations, ensure the fulfillment of philanthropic goals, and provide for the long-term well-being of family members. Strategic planning in this area helps preserve family wealth and values for future generations.
Ensuring Intergenerational Wealth Transfer
For many, the goal is not just to accumulate wealth but to pass it on effectively. Wealth management firms in Singapore often provide expertise in structuring assets to minimize complexities and potential disputes during intergenerational transfers. This proactive approach helps families maintain control over their legacy and ensures their financial objectives are met well into the future.
